• B правой части каждого сообщения есть стрелки и . Не стесняйтесь оценивать ответы. Чтобы автору вопроса закрыть свой тикет, надо выбрать лучший ответ. Просто нажмите значок в правой части сообщения.

Kali linux theharvester

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Здравствуйте. У меня возникла проблема с программой theharvester при ее запуске пишет
sh: 1: theharvester: not found
Что бы это могло быть? Заранее спасибо!
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
Последнее редактирование:

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Скорее всего программа не найдена.
Быть может не установил?
apt-get -y install theharvester

Как запускаешь?
Так в том то и дело что установлена. Пишет, что новейшая версия.А запускаю theharvest так написано везде.
theharvester is already the newest version (3.1-0kali2).
 

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Что выдаёт?
locate theharvester
whereis theharvester
locate theharvester
/usr/bin/theharvester
/usr/lib/python2.7/dist-packages/faraday/client/plugins/repo/theharvester
/usr/lib/python2.7/dist-packages/faraday/client/plugins/repo/theharvester/__init__.py
/usr/lib/python2.7/dist-packages/faraday/client/plugins/repo/theharvester/plugin.py
/usr/share/theharvester
/usr/share/applications/kali-theharvester.desktop
/usr/share/doc/theharvester
/usr/share/doc/theharvester/README.md
/usr/share/doc/theharvester/changelog.Debian.gz
/usr/share/doc/theharvester/changelog.gz
/usr/share/doc/theharvester/copyright
/usr/share/kali-menu/applications/kali-theharvester.desktop
/var/cache/apt/archives/theharvester_3.0.6-0kali1_all.deb
/var/lib/dpkg/info/theharvester.list
/var/lib/dpkg/info/theharvester.md5sums

whereis theharvester

theharvester:
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
locate theharvester
/usr/bin/theharvester
/usr/lib/python2.7/dist-packages/faraday/client/plugins/repo/theharvester
/usr/lib/python2.7/dist-packages/faraday/client/plugins/repo/theharvester/__init__.py
/usr/lib/python2.7/dist-packages/faraday/client/plugins/repo/theharvester/plugin.py
/usr/share/theharvester
/usr/share/applications/kali-theharvester.desktop
/usr/share/doc/theharvester
/usr/share/doc/theharvester/README.md
/usr/share/doc/theharvester/changelog.Debian.gz
/usr/share/doc/theharvester/changelog.gz
/usr/share/doc/theharvester/copyright
/usr/share/kali-menu/applications/kali-theharvester.desktop
/var/cache/apt/archives/theharvester_3.0.6-0kali1_all.deb
/var/lib/dpkg/info/theharvester.list
/var/lib/dpkg/info/theharvester.md5sums

whereis theharvester

theharvester:
Вот так запускается?
/usr/bin/theharvester
Если да, то открываешь
nano ~/.bashrc
и в самый конец дописываешь строчку
alias theharvester='/usr/bin/theharvester'

Перезапускаешь терминал и он будет открываться по этой команде.
 

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Вот так запускается?
/usr/bin/theharvester
Если да, то открываешь
nano ~/.bashrc
и в самый конец дописываешь строчку
alias theharvester='/usr/bin/theharvester'

Перезапускаешь терминал и он будет открываться по этой команде.
Увы(
bash: /usr/bin/theharvester: No such file or directory
 

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Попробуй запустить из этой папки
/usr/share/theharvester

Если не получится, переустанови:
apt-get remove -y theharvester
apt-get install -y theharvester
Перезагрузил,но к сожелению тоже самое все. Я вот тут подумал а может быть это из-за питона? Я столкнулся с такой проблемой, что не могу обновить питон. Я скачиваю, распаковываю после прописаваю ./configure затем make и make install все устанавливается но версия питона так же остается 2.7 из-за этого не работают такие интересные вещи как sqlmap. Может быть в этом вся проблема?
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
Перезагрузил,но к сожелению тоже самое все. Я вот тут подумал а может быть это из-за питона? Я столкнулся с такой проблемой, что не могу обновить питон. Я скачиваю, распаковываю после прописаваю ./configure затем make и make install все устанавливается но версия питона так же остается 2.7 из-за этого не работают такие интересные вещи как sqlmap. Может быть в этом вся проблема?

Попробуй установить с git'a
git clone https://github.com/laramies/theHarvester
cd theHarvester
pip install -r requirements.txt
python setup.py install

И по поводу python'a и pip'a
python -V
pip -v
какую версию показывает?
 

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Попробуй установить с git'a
git clone https://github.com/laramies/theHarvester
cd theHarvester
pip install -r requirements.txt
python setup.py install

И по поводу python'a и pip'a
python -V
pip -v
какую версию показывает?
Downloading
ERROR: Could not find a version that satisfies the requirement mypy==0.740 (from -r requirements.txt (line 6)) (from versions: 0.1, 0.11, 0.12, 0.13, 0.14, 0.15, 0.16, 0.17, 0.18, 0.19, 0.20, 0.21, 0.221, 0.222, 0.223, 0.224, 0.225, 0.226, 0.227, 0.228, 0.229, 0.230, 0.231, 0.232, 0.233, 0.234, 0.235, 0.236, 0.237, 0.238, 0.239, 0.240, 0.241, 0.250, 0.251, 0.252, 0.253, 0.254, 0.255, 0.256, 0.470, 0.471, 0.501, 0.510, 0.511, 0.520, 0.521, 0.530, 0.540, 0.550, 0.560, 0.570, 0.580, 0.590, 0.600, 0.610, 0.620, 0.630, 0.641, 0.650, 0.660, 0.670, 0.700, 0.701, 0.710, 0.711, 0.720)



Ну собственно вы видите все сами. Это не здоровая хрень что я единственный не могу обновить долбаный питон.
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
Downloading
ERROR: Could not find a version that satisfies the requirement mypy==0.740 (from -r requirements.txt (line 6)) (from versions: 0.1, 0.11, 0.12, 0.13, 0.14, 0.15, 0.16, 0.17, 0.18, 0.19, 0.20, 0.21, 0.221, 0.222, 0.223, 0.224, 0.225, 0.226, 0.227, 0.228, 0.229, 0.230, 0.231, 0.232, 0.233, 0.234, 0.235, 0.236, 0.237, 0.238, 0.239, 0.240, 0.241, 0.250, 0.251, 0.252, 0.253, 0.254, 0.255, 0.256, 0.470, 0.471, 0.501, 0.510, 0.511, 0.520, 0.521, 0.530, 0.540, 0.550, 0.560, 0.570, 0.580, 0.590, 0.600, 0.610, 0.620, 0.630, 0.641, 0.650, 0.660, 0.670, 0.700, 0.701, 0.710, 0.711, 0.720)



Ну собственно вы видите все сами. Это не здоровая хрень что я единственный не могу обновить долбаный питон.
Версии python и pip какие?
 

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
Python 2.7.17(Эту цифру мне и нужно сменить хотябы на 3.6.0)
pip 19.3.1 from /usr/local/lib/python2.7/dist-packages/pip (python 2.7)
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
Python 2.7.17(Эту цифру мне и нужно сменить хотябы на 3.6.0)
pip 19.3.1 from /usr/local/lib/python2.7/dist-packages/pip (python 2.7)
Ну конечно... Видимо в системе по умолчанию был установлен второй Python,
нужно поменять на третий. Ищи в
nano ~./bashrc
строку
"alias python"
Если нету, дописывай
alias python='python3'
alias pip='pip3'

Есть вариант проще, но муторнее.
Указывай каждой python программе принудительно версию,
с которой она должна запускаться, например,

python3 theharvester
Но лучше воспользоваться вариантом выше.
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
nano ~./bashrc ведет вообще в пустую деректорию там ничего нет.
а ты в какой директории работаешь?
pwd
whoami

Соответственно установить можешь вот так
git clone https://github.com/laramies/theHarvester
cd theHarvester
pip3 install -r requirements.txt
python3 setup.py install
 

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
а ты в какой директории работаешь?
pwd
whoami

Соответственно установить можешь вот так
root@kali:/home/Warlock# pwd
/home/Warlock
root@kali:/home/Warlock# whoami
root
root@kali:/home/Warlock#
ВОТ
или через рута не надо?

[ Directory '~.' does not exist ] Вот это выдает там
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
root@kali:/home/Warlock# pwd
/home/Warlock
root@kali:/home/Warlock# whoami
root
root@kali:/home/Warlock#
ВОТ
или через рута не надо?
alias'ы прописывай в
sudo nano /home/Warlock/.bashrc

[ Directory '~.' does not exist ] Вот это выдает там
Всё правильно:
переход в домашний каталог
cd ~/
Файл .bashrc является скрытым,
поэтому в его имени первый символ точка.


Для работы с этим файлом надо и вводить

sudo nano ~/.bashrc
Это я опечатался
sudo nano ~./bashrc
Конечно же он такой путь найти не может.
 
Последнее редактирование:

xxxWarlock

Well-known member
21.10.2019
52
0
BIT
0
# enable color support of ls and also add handy aliases
if [ -x /usr/bin/dircolors ]; then
test -r ~/.dircolors && eval "$(dircolors -b ~/.dircolors)" || eval "$(dircolors -b)"
alias python='python3'
alias pip='pip3'
alias ls='ls --color=auto'
#alias dir='dir --color=auto'
#alias vdir='vdir --color=auto'

#alias grep='grep --color=auto'
#alias fgrep='fgrep --color=auto'
#alias egrep='egrep --color=auto'
fi

# some more ls aliases
#alias ll='ls -l'
#alias la='ls -A'
#alias l='ls -CF'

# Alias definitions.
# You may want to put all your additions into a separate file like
# ~/.bash_aliases, instead of adding them here directly.
# See /usr/share/doc/bash-doc/examples in the bash-doc package.

Вот посмотрите так? Просто остальные строки там другое немного.
 

f22

Codeby Academy
Gold Team
05.05.2019
1 952
228
BIT
1 833
Вот посмотрите так? Просто остальные строки там другое немного.
Нет, сейчас они у тебя в блоке if!
Свои алиасы запиши в конец файла.
закрывай, перезапускай консоль и пробуй запустить theharvester
 
Мы в соцсетях:

Обучение наступательной кибербезопасности в игровой форме. Начать игру!